Absorption is definitely the motion of the drug from its site of administration on the bloodstream. The sustained and modified release speed and extent of drug absorption depend upon a number of aspects, for instance route of administration, physicochemical Houses of your drug, form of formulation and drug–foods interactions [30,31]. The fraction or volume of drug (in Energetic kind) that reaches the goal site in the systemic circulation is referred to as bioavailability.

Micro-encapsulation is likewise viewed as a far more total engineering to produce complex dissolution profiles. Via coating an Energetic pharmaceutical component around an inert Main and layering it with insoluble substances to form a microsphere, one can acquire more dependable and replicable dissolution prices in a effortless format that could be mixed and matched with other instantaneous release pharmaceutical substances into any two piece gelatin capsule.

Delayed-release drug merchandise. A dosage kind that releases a discrete portion or portions of drug at any given time aside from instantly after administration.
